    Stay Soft This Summer: Smart Strategies for Busy Lives

    Serene woman meditating in nature scene, embracing tranquility.

    Finding Your Soft Side In a Busy World

    As the summer sun blazes overhead, inviting laughter and late-night gatherings, it's easy to feel overwhelmed amid the vibrancy. For those who are sensitive or soft-hearted, the season's fast pace can feel taxing, often leading to emotional burnout. In today’s world, there’s a growing need to maintain our gentle selves even as life accelerates.

    Understanding Softness: A Strength, Not a Weakness

    Many people mistake softness for fragility. However, embracing a soft demeanor is a form of strength. It allows for deeper connections, empathy, and creativity—traits that enrich both personal and professional lives. As Wendy Tran, a licensed therapist, notes, "Softness is not a switch you turn on and off; it’s a state of being that requires nurturing and protection to avoid exhaustion." By prioritizing our emotional health, we can navigate the bustling summer while still preserving our innate softness.

    Strategies for Maintaining Your Softness During Summer

    The art of staying soft hinges on creating balance. Here are some effective strategies:

    • Set Boundaries: It's crucial to define your limits during social engagements. Politely declining excessive invitations can help protect your time and energy.
    • Sensory Awareness: Pay attention to environmental stimuli. If crowds or loud settings feel overwhelming, seek quieter spaces to retreat and recharge.
    • Mindfulness Practices: Incorporate mindfulness exercises such as deep breathing or meditation into your daily routine. These practices can ground you in the present, fostering resilience against emotional overload.
    • Seek Connection: While solitude is vital, seeking support from understanding friends can help you feel anchored. Sharing your feelings with those who get it bolsters your spirit.

    Why Summer Activities Blossom

    Your social calendar may explode with invitations this season, and while joyful, sensitive souls may often feel inundated. Wendy Tran points out that when the world speeds up, those attuned to their feelings can struggle. "If your usual rhythm is more deliberate, fast-paced social events may trigger sensory overload," she explains. Recognizing this can provide peace of mind and understanding in the face of overwhelming circumstances.

    The Importance of Rest and Recovery

    Rest isn't a luxury, especially during these bustling months—it’s a necessity. Make undisturbed downtime part of your routine. Schedule quiet days when commitments take a backseat, granting yourself time to recharge. Even brief intermissions of solitude can reset your emotional state and restore your capacity to engage joyfully with others.

    Recognizing When You Need to Slow Down

    As a sensitive individual, you may often navigate life with heightened awareness. However, there's wisdom in recognizing when to slow down. If you notice feelings of anxiety creeping in or the inability to enjoy activities you once loved, it may be time to reassess your commitments. Maintaining softness is about tuning into your emotional needs.

    Encouragement for Sensitive Souls

    Summer thrives on connection and joy, but it's also crucial to advocate for your emotional balance. Remember, staying soft does not detract from the pleasures of the season—it enhances your experience of joy by allowing you to engage at your own pace.
